2. crDroid Android 6.0 (Android 6.0.1 Marshmallow)
- Status: Unofficial / Beta
- Android Version: 6.0.1 (API 23)
- Why it’s great: crDroid offers extreme customization (status bar mods, animations, gestures) that LineageOS lacks.
- Trade-off: It is slightly heavier than LineageOS 14.1. You will feel lag when opening the recents menu.
- Verdict: Only for tinkerers. For 99% of users, LineageOS 14.1 is the superior 2021 choice.
Caution: There is NO stable Android 8.0 (Oreo), 9.0 (Pie), or 10.0 (Q) for the SM-T116 in 2021. Any claims of such are either fake or unbootable test builds. The aging Spreadtrum SC8830 CPU simply lacks kernel support for higher Android versions.
App replacements (modern apps won't install):
| Modern App | 4.4.4 Alternative | |------------|-------------------| | YouTube | NewPipe (old version 0.21.13 works on KitKat) or SkyTube Legacy | | Chrome | Opera Mini (extreme data saver) or Via Browser (tiny & fast) | | Spotify | Spotify Lite (last KitKat version – search APKMirror) | | Maps | Maps.me (older version) or OsmAnd (very slow) | | Reddit | Reddit is Fun (old version) or Slide for Reddit (legacy) | | File manager | MiXplorer (still supports KitKat) | samsung galaxy tab 3 lite smt116 custom rom 2021
